What’s the most important thing for Bama to improve on...
Posted on 12/10/17 at 10:13 pm
Posted on 12/10/17 at 10:13 pm
...in order to beat Clemson (offense & defense)?
My take...
Offense: Utilize the intermediate passing game. Dabol needs to give Hurts some short drop timing routes/slants or Clemson’s DL will live in the backfield. The troubling thing is that we haven’t seen this all season...in a few seasons, actually.
Also running a bunch of sweeps and stretch plays in an attempt to wear down their DL would probably prove helpful late.
If Bama runs the same offensive gameplan as the last 12 games (Hurts scrambling around looking for Ridley deep and taking off if he’s not open) Bama has no shot.
Defense: QB spy.
This would be a good time to implement Kirby’s mush rush that drove us all nuts. Make him throw the ball into man coverage and take your chances. For the sake of all that is good, don’t let him scramble for 10+ yards on 3rd and 9+.
Recap:
Neutralize Clemson’s pass rush by getting the ball out quickly. Maybe even run some draws and more screens.
Don’t let the QB extend drives with his legs.
